> I am trying to use Qpid Proton to connect to Azure Service Bus using C++, but I am facing an error that doesn't make sense:
> amqp:unauthorized-access: Unauthorized access. 'Send' claim(s) are required to perform this operation. Resource: 'sb://mycompany.servicebus.windows.net/helloworld'. TrackingId:37fae3b406064eb09826fb3aa17577b1_G7, SystemTracker:gateway7, Timestamp:2020-09-02T17:31:56
>  
> The *key_name* and *key* that I set to the connection have root privileges (manage, send, listen). I am using the same credentials in a Java project and Python project, both are working fine.
> I saw some issues in other amqp projects leading to build the library from source, but I already did it (source from github, branch master)
